FINANCE REVIEW SUMMARY — PILOT CHURN

Churn in the Larkspur pilot exceeded forecast, concentrated among small accounts onboarded in the first wave. Revenue impact is modest; acquisition spend on the cohort is written off. Retention fixes ship next cycle. Margin on remaining pilot accounts holds above plan. The board should read the confidential note below before the pilot go/no-go decision.

board note of kawig-tahog: Ulairax Works is in early talks to buy Noriusix Works for about $31.4 million. The Pelmir launch date is April 2, and nothing goes to the press before then.

Subject: Mail room is moving this Friday! Hi facilities folks, quick heads-up from the front desk at Wrenmoor Place: the mail room is relocating from ground floor to the lower mezzanine next to the bike store. All pigeonholes move Friday afternoon, so please hold bulky deliveries until Monday. Couriers will be redirected automatically, but anything hand-delivered should come to reception in the meantime. The new mail room door has a keypad rather than a badge reader, so jot down the access code below.

turnstile pass: bdg-PPG-8

### Ticket: Quota env drift on staging

Plugin authors on the Hartquill platform reported that per-tenant rate quotas were not applied after last week's staging refresh. Root cause: the quota service read a stale env file missing TENANT_QUOTA_MODE, so all tenants fell back to the global ceiling. Fix: redeploy with the corrected file and restart the quota daemon. While editing, set the quota-service admin secret on the next line.

sealed setting: LEDGER_TOKEN20=6148d35bbb480b0ab79e

**Ticket: Config drift on the Glimmerline transcode farm**

Hey, welcome aboard! Quick one for you: three of the Glimmerline worker nodes are running different preset bundles than what's in our baseline repo. Encodes from node cluster B keep coming out with mismatched bitrates. Before you touch anything, compare against the canonical values. Here is the baseline configuration every node should match.

config for fahop-tajeg:
soriel:
  pin: 6453
  tenant: norwyn
  seal: seal_c441745b
  metrics_host: metrics.soriel.ordinworks.local
  standby_team: zorox
  escalation: wenael-casox
  nonce: 429fd1